Fall River Police investigating weekend shooting

Fall River Police are looking into a city shooting that took place over the weekend.

According to Lt. Gregory Wiley, Officers with the Fall River Police Department responded to the area of Pleasant Street and Rocliffe Street at approximately 12:20 a.m. Saturday morning for a report of shots fired.

Multiple calls were received by dispatch and 5-6 shots were reportedly heard in the area.

Wiley stated that there were no reported injuries or property damage in the shooting.

The incident is still an open investigation and anyone with information regarding the shooting is asked to call Detective Moses Pereira at (508)324-2796.
